As we approach the magical night of Christmas, our little ones will be eagerly gazing out the window, hoping for a glimpse of Santa. Instead of letting them stare at the starry sky, we have a fun way for them to “track” Santa’s journey with the help of the North American Aerospace Defense Command (NORAD).

On December 24 at 2:01 a.m. E.S.T., your kids can visit noradsanta.org to see Santa’s precise location. Last year alone, the website attracted an impressive 22 million unique visitors! Additionally, children can follow Santa on their smartphones using apps available for iPhone, Android, and Windows. For those who prefer social media, updates will be streamed on Twitter, Facebook, and Instagram, making it easy for kids to keep tabs on Santa’s journey.

If your little ones feel anxious while watching Santa online, they have the option to call NORAD’s headquarters in Colorado starting at 6 a.m. E.S.T. and chat with one of the many volunteers ready to assist. While Santa’s hotline does not have a listed number, you can find the details on their official site.

The tradition of tracking Santa began back in 1955 due to an advertising mishap with Sears Roebuck & Co., which provided the wrong number for kids to call. This led to a delightful mix-up where Colonel Harry Shoup, the Director of Operations at the time, had his staff check radar systems for signs of Santa heading south from the North Pole. A few years later, NORAD officially took over the Santa tracking duties. Since then, countless military personnel and community volunteers have dedicated their time each year to ensure children around the world can follow Santa’s journey.

In 2016, a record-breaking 1,400 hotline volunteers handled an astonishing 154,192 calls—an average of 1.8 calls every second! While the excitement of tracking Santa is a highlight for many kids, NORAD also gently reminds them, “He’ll only visit your home if you are in bed and asleep.”
